This very good “PIHA KAHETTA” knife is the traditional knife of the Sinhalese from Sri-Lanka (Ceylon). An old classical examples with a single edged heavy down curving fullered blade with brass bolsters. The grips are beautifully carved from ivory with good age patina, set with chiseled and chased silver pommel cover.

Blade 8 inches. Total length is 11 inches. Very good condition. No scabbardA fine piece in very good condition.
